Wildfire Situation | August 22, 2022 - 6:00 AM

There are three active wildfire all classified as under control (UC) in the Grande Prairie Forest Area. On Saturday Alberta saw over 30 new wildfire starts from a lightning storm that passed over the province. For the latest information on wildfires check out the Alberta Wildfire Status Dashboard.

The wildfire danger is HIGH to VERY HIGH across the Grande Prairie Forest Area. Lightning related fires occurring in the late afternoon and are common in August. Please call 310-FIRE (3473) or #FIRE on your cell phone to report a wildfire.

Since March 1, 2022 there have been 48 wildfires burning nearly 96 hectares in the Grande Prairie Forest Area. Smoky conditions in the province are being caused by recent wildfire starts as well as winds from BC wildfires. To learn more about smoke and where it's coming from visit firesmoke.ca

Fireworks and Exploding Targets

The use of fireworks and exploding targets are prohibited without written permission from a Forest Officer. The debris caused when fireworks and exploding targets are detonated are hot and risk causing a wildfire when they come into contact with fuels in the forest, such as dry grass.

'If you are found to be responsible for starting a wildfire, you may have to pay a $600 fine or worse, the cost of fighting the wildfire.’ Learn more about The Forest and Prairie Protection Act  here.

Fire Permits

Do not burn during windy conditions. You are required to have a fire permit when burning in the Forest Protection Area (FPA), with the exception of a campfire. Check Alberta Fire Bans for the most up to date information on advisories, restrictions and bans in your area. Anyone living outside the FPA can contact their municipality for information about local fire permit requirements. Request a free fire permit by contacting your local forestry office or use the new online Fire Permit Portal.
